C#上位机开发:VisualStudio2015与C#语法基础
需积分: 44 170 浏览量
更新于2024-08-09
收藏 402KB PDF 举报
"C#上位机实战开发指南,讲解了C#、Visual Studio及.NET框架的基础知识,适合有C语言背景的开发者学习上位机开发。文档提到了.NET框架的安全性、多平台支持和标准通信协议,强调了C#作为微软主推的开发语言的重要性。Visual Studio 2015被称赞为强大的IDE,支持跨平台开发和STM32单片机编译。在C#语法基础部分,文档提到C#与C语言的相似性,并指出会重点讲解与单片机C语言差异较大的内容,推荐《C#图解教程》作为深入学习的资料。"
本文档主要涵盖了C#和其开发环境Visual Studio 2015的相关知识,特别是对于C#初学者和单片机开发者转向上位机开发很有帮助。首先,文档介绍了.NET框架的背景和特点,包括多平台兼容、安全性和标准通信协议的使用,强调了.NET框架自2002年发布以来对开发者社区的重要影响。
接着,文档详细讲述了C#语言,指出它是面向对象的,并且与C语言有良好的兼容性,使得C语言开发者能快速上手C#。Visual Studio 2015作为C#的主要开发工具,拥有强大的调试功能和跨平台支持,包括对STM32单片机的支持,提升了开发效率。
在C#语法基础部分,文档提醒读者,C#和C语言的语法大体相同,但对于单片机开发经验的人来说,仍有一些显著的差异需要关注。文档特别提及命名空间的概念,这是C#中组织代码和避免命名冲突的关键机制。命名空间允许开发者将相关的类和函数组合在一起,形成逻辑上的模块化结构。
此外,文档还暗示后续章节会涉及窗体程序的开发,这意味着会介绍图形用户界面(GUI)的构建,这对于上位机应用至关重要。虽然这里没有详细展开,但根据内容提示,开发者可以期待学习到如何在C#中创建和操作窗口、控件以及处理用户交互。
这份文档提供了从单片机开发过渡到C#上位机开发的桥梁,涵盖了重要的概念和技术,是入门C#和Visual Studio 2015的理想起点。同时,它鼓励读者通过深入阅读专业书籍来进一步提升C#技能。
点击了解资源详情
点击了解资源详情
点击了解资源详情
376 浏览量
2022-06-16 上传
2021-03-31 上传
2021-07-29 上传
2023-07-30 上传